How to Win Friends and Influence People is a self-help classic written by Dale Carnegie. In this book, Carnegie refers to society as a jungle and advises on how to navigate it. He argues that "the behavior of human beings" constitutes the laws of society and defines what is appropriate for different situations. I have summarized the twelfth principle of the third part How to win people to your ways of thinking, "throw down challenges" This Principle will teach you that humans love challenges to prove themselves. You should throw down challenges in exchange for a reward.
SUMMARY: "How to Win Friends and Influence People" is a self-help book, written by Dale Carnegie, which was first published in 1936. The book deals with Carnegie's opinion that the key to success in life is to be genuinely interested in other people. Since its first publication, the book has sold over 15 million copies and is now considered an all-time international bestseller. This proves that Carnegie's concepts are as relevant now as they were 80 years ago.
